5

文字変数をチェックして、それが通貨記号であるかどうかを確認する必要があります。私は定数を発見しましたが、Character.UnicodeBlock.CURRENCY_SYMBOLSこれを使用してキャラクターがそのブロックにあるかどうかを判断する方法がわかりません。

誰かが助けの前にこれをしたならば、大いに感謝されるでしょう。

ありがとう

4

1 に答える 1

15

はい、Java API によると、それが探している定数です。

char 型を取得するには、次のCharacter.getType(c)ように static メソッドを使用します。

char c = '$';
System.out.println(Character.getType(c) == Character.CURRENCY_SYMBOL);
// prints true
于 2009-04-06T13:49:05.457 に答える